Not Found

The requested URL /sportmaster-shop/wholesale-simonk-12a-20a-30a-brushless-esc-electronic-speed-controller-for-quad-multicopter-1pcs-2pcs-4pcs/ was not found on this server.

Additionally, a 404 Not Found error was encountered while trying to use an ErrorDocument to handle the request.